I finally found the L'Oreal H.I.P. (High Intensity Pigments) line after
keeping an eye out for it this past month or so. It was at a dingy old
Walgreen's (surprisingly not at the big new fancy CVS nearby with a large
cosmetics department). I had my impatient daughter with me, so I couldn't
browse the line too thoroughly. The display had testers, which for sanitary
purposes I applied only to my hand.
I bought an eyeshadow duo called "Foxy," which is a neutral pink/beige with
a chocolate brown. This is a really nice shadow for me (I'm a brunette with
green eyes). The saturation is nice, and what I love most is that, unlike
almost all lowerend eyeshadows I've tried, it doesn't dust off onto my
cheekbones when I'm applying it. The compact includes a little sponge
applicator and small mirror; while I usually use brushes to apply eyeshadow,
I probably won't use it, but I thought this was nice to include.
I also bought a lipstick called "Moxie." It was the lightest shade of the
bunch. The tester went on my hand a bit sheer, so I was surprised when I
applied the actual product that it was rather opaque. I still like it, and
it's a really good everyday shade for me (a perfect mylipsbutbetter shade
on me). It works well with my beloved Prestige Angora pencil. It's very
creamy and, while I wouldn't call it a frost, it definitely has a bit of a
metallic shimmer to it. I think it smells great, too kind of a vanilla
cookie scent to it.
All in all, I'm really pleased with these two. The formulas are nice, and
the colors I picked work well on me. I probably won't try the other shades
in the line, though, as they seem too intense for what I like to wear.
